响应式网页设计和自适应网页设计是现代网页设计中的两个重要概念,它们的目的都是为了使网页在不同的设备和屏幕尺寸上都能展现出最佳的效果。它们在实现方式和工作原理上存在一些区别。
响应式网页设计(Resposive Web Desig)是一个更为灵活的设计方法,它主要是通过CSS媒体查询来实现的。媒体查询可以根据设备的特性,如屏幕宽度、屏幕方向等,来应用不同的CSS样式。这样,网页就可以根据设备的特性进行自我调整,以适应不同的屏幕尺寸和设备类型。
响应式网页设计的特点是,它不需要对每种设备类型进行特定的设计和开发,而是通过单一的代码库来实现跨设备的兼容性。这使得响应式网页设计具有更好的可维护性和可扩展性。
自适应网页设计(Adapive Web Desig)则是一种更为静态的方法。它通常会预先设定几个固定的布局版本,根据设备的特性选择最适合的版本进行展示。这种方式主要是通过服务器端或后端代码来实现的,它需要为不同的设备类型或屏幕尺寸创建和维护不同的页面。
自适应网页设计的优点是,它可以提供更精确的布局和更优化的用户体验,特别是在一些特定的设备或屏幕尺寸上。它的缺点是,需要为每种设备类型或屏幕尺寸创建和维护特定的页面,这会增加开发和维护的成本和复杂性。
响应式网页设计和自适应网页设计各有其优点和适用场景。在选择使用哪种设计方法时,需要根据具体的需求和资源考虑。响应式网页设计更适合于那些需要跨设备兼容性和可维护性的项目,而自适应网页设计则更适合于那些需要针对特定设备或屏幕尺寸优化用户体验的项目。